Understand Dental Implants
When taking into consideration oral implants, it is essential to understand what they're and exactly how they function. Basically, oral implants are synthetic tooth roots made from titanium, made to support replacement teeth or bridges.
These implants are operatively placed into your jawbone, where they fuse with the bone with time, supplying a solid and secure structure for your brand-new teeth.
The procedure begins with a consultation, where your dental professional assesses your dental wellness and reviews your goals. If you're a suitable prospect, the dentist will wage the surgical positioning of the implant.
During this treatment, they'll make a tiny laceration in your gum tissue, pierce into the jawbone, and put the dental implant. Hereafter, a recovery period of a number of months is needed for the dental implant to incorporate with the bone.
As soon as recovered, you'll return for the positioning of the abutment, which links the implant to the crown. Finally, the customized crown is affixed, finishing the repair.

Gather Medical History
Collecting your case history is an essential action in planning for a dental implant consultation. Your dental professional will certainly require an extensive understanding of your total health and wellness to figure out if you're an ideal candidate for implants.
Beginning by noting any type of present medicines, including over the counter medications and supplements. Also, note any allergies, particularly to anesthetic or prescription antibiotics, as this information can considerably influence your therapy plan.
Next, think of your medical conditions. Conditions like diabetes mellitus, cardiovascular disease, or autoimmune disorders can affect healing and the success of implants. Be honest about your smoking practices, as cigarette use can complicate recuperation.
If you've had previous dental job or surgeries, consisting of removals or grafts, make a note of those also. Bring any type of pertinent medical records or examination results to your appointment, as these can offer your dental expert with useful insights.
Lastly, consider family members medical history. If any relatives have actually experienced issues with dental procedures, sharing this info can aid your dental professional assess prospective dangers.
Prepare Questions to Ask
Preparing a list of inquiries to ask throughout your oral implant assessment can significantly improve your understanding of the procedure and what to expect. Start by asking about the dental expert's experience with implants. Ask the amount of procedures they've carried out and their success rates. This will certainly offer you self-confidence in their proficiency.
Next, go over the types of implants available and which one might be best for you. You should likewise ask about the products made use of and their longevity.
Comprehending the timeline is crucial, so ask about the size of the whole process from assessment to completion.
Don't fail to remember to inquire about the anesthetic choices and any type of pain you could experience throughout the treatment. Clearing up the prices involved and what your insurance policy covers is important, so be sure to inquire about payment plans if required.
Likewise, inquire about the recuperation procedure and what sort of aftercare is needed.
